Our Pathology team focuses on the whole pathology technique from necropsy to histopathological assessment of tissues from animal studies.

  • You are the pathologist for all types of mechanistic and regulatory studies.
  • For that, you ensure scientific evaluation and interpretation of pathology data by concurrent adherence to international regulatory guidelines, INHAND nomenclature, GLP as well as ISO principles.
  • You can bring in your scientific and technical expertise in immunohistochemistry techniques, digital pathology and associated molecular pathology applications.
  • Moreover, you have the chance to develop as well as establish new methods and contribute to publications and communication whenever possible.
  • You supervise necropsies and perform histopathological examinations on a wide variety of laboratory species.

Qualifications

  • PhD in veterinary medicine or equivalent and additional certified qualification in veterinary pathology
  • board certification by the European or the American College of Veterinary Pathologists (DECVP or DACVP) or equivalent
  • ideally, expertise in toxicologic or investigative pathology from a Contract Research Organization or pharmaceutical industry
  • knowledge of basic toxicology, laboratory animal science and animal welfare
  • fluent in written and spoken English
  • high level of interpersonal skills, such as strong leadership and management skills
